Currently it is not possible to use PERF_SAMPLE_READ with inherit. This restriction assumes the user is interested in collecting aggregate statistics as per `perf stat`. It prevents a user from collecting per-thread samples using counter groups from a multi-threaded or multi-process application, as with `perf record -e '{....}:S'`. Instead users must use system-wide mode, or forgo the ability to sample counter groups, or profile a single thread. System-wide mode is often problematic as it requires specific permissions (no CAP_PERFMON / root access), or may lead to capture of significant amounts of extra data from other processes running on the system. This patch changes `perf_event_alloc` relaxing the restriction against combining `inherit` with `PERF_SAMPLE_READ` so that the combination will be allowed so long as `PERF_SAMPLE_TID` is enabled. It modifies sampling so that only the count associated with the active thread is recorded into the buffer. It modifies the context switch handling so that perf contexts are always switched out if they have this kind of event so that the correct per-thread state is maintained. Finally, the tools are updated to allow perf record to specify this combination and to correctly decode the sample data. In this configuration sample values, as may appear in the read_format field of a PERF_RECORD_SAMPLE, are no longer global counters. Instead the value reports the per-thread value for the active thread. Tools that expect the global total, for example when calculate a delta between samples, would need updating to take this into account when opting into this new behaviour. Previously valid event configurations (system-wide, no-inherit and so on) are unaffected.
